The Disable Edits module is a simple administration module that allows you to configure "blocked" paths that should be redirected to a page of your choosing when the checkbox enabling this behavior is checked.
The idea is to prevent users from adding or editing content. The most obvious example use case for this module is during a migration, it may be desirable to disallow adding/editing content or users, but otherwise keeping the site out of maintenance mode for viewing. Another example is if your site is being bombarded with spam, you can disable users from adding pages temporarily while you address the issue. Yet another possible usage is an alternative for maintenance mode. Keep your site alive while applying Drupal core and contributed module updates.
Because this module is specifically designed for tasks like migrating sites, bug fixes will be supported for the Drupal 6 version for the foreseeable future.
